Q. In the circuit given below, a $100 \, W$ bulb $B_{1}$ and two $60 \, W$ bulbs $B_{2}$ and $B_{3}$ , are connected to a $250 \, V$ direct current source. If $W_{1}$ , $W_{2}$ and $W_{3}$ are the powers of the three bulbs then, which of the following statements is corect?

Solution:

$\textit{P} = \frac{\textit{V}^{2}}{\textit{R}}$ so, $\textit{R} = \frac{\textit{V}^{2}}{\textit{P}}$
$\therefore $ $\textit{R}_{1} = \frac{\textit{V}^{2}}{\text{100}}$ and $\textit{R}_{2} = \textit{R}_{3} = \frac{\textit{V}^{2}}{\text{60}}$
Now, $\left(\textit{W}\right)_{1} = \frac{\left(\text{250}\right)^{2}}{\left(\left(\textit{R}\right)_{1} + \left(\textit{R}\right)_{2}\right)^{2}} \cdot \left(\textit{R}\right)_{1}$
$\left(\textit{W}\right)_{2} = \frac{\left(\text{250}\right)^{2}}{\left(\left(\textit{R}\right)_{1} + \left(\textit{R}\right)_{2}\right)^{2}} \cdot \left(\textit{R}\right)_{2}$ and $\left(\textit{W}\right)_{3} = \frac{\left(\text{250}\right)^{2}}{\left(\textit{R}\right)_{3}}$
W1 : W2 : W3 = 15 : 25 : 64
or W1 < W2 < W3 .
